#4de67e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4de67e is composed of 30.2% red, 90.2%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 66.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.2%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 139.2 degrees, a saturation of 75.4% and a lightness of 60.2%. #4de67e color hex could be obtained by blending #9afffc with #00cd00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

Shades and Tints of #4de67e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020b05 is the darkest color, while #f9f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#4de67e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#93a097 is the less saturated color, while #36fd76 is the most saturated one.
